Q1: The Texas Real Estate Commission consists of nine members. How many of these members must
be licensed brokers or sales agents?
A. Three
B. Four
C. Five
D. Six [CORRECT]
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: Correct because TREC is composed of nine members, six of whom must be licensed
brokers or sales agents, with the remaining three being public members.
Q2: Under the doctrine of respondeat superior, which party bears ultimate responsibility for the acts
of sponsored sales agents?
A. The sales agent personally
B. The client who hired the agent
C. The Texas Real Estate Commission
D. The designated broker [CORRECT]
Correct Answer: D
Rationale: Correct because the designated broker is responsible for all acts of sponsored agents
under the doctrine of respondeat superior.
,Q3: A broker receives earnest money from a buyer after the seller accepts an offer on Thursday
evening. By when must the broker deposit the funds into a trust account?
A. Friday
B. Monday [CORRECT]
C. Wednesday
D. Tuesday
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Correct because TREC rules require earnest money to be deposited into a trust account
within two business days of seller acceptance, making Monday the deadline.
Q4: What is the primary purpose of the Texas Real Estate Recovery Fund?
A. To finance TREC operational expenses
B. To provide loans to licensed brokers
C. To compensate aggrieved persons who obtained a final judgment against a licensee for fraud or
breach of duty [CORRECT]
D. To subsidize continuing education courses
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Correct because the Recovery Fund exists to compensate aggrieved persons who have
obtained a final judgment against a licensee for fraud or breach of fiduciary duty.
Q5: A sales agent places a newspaper advertisement that includes the agent's name in 12-point font
but the broker's name in 6-point font. Which TREC advertising requirement has been violated?
A. The broker's name must appear first in all advertisements
B. The broker's name must be legible and comparable in size to the licensee's name [CORRECT]
C. The advertisement may not exceed 25 words
D. The broker's name must appear in bold type only
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Correct because TREC requires the broker's name to be included in all advertising in a
legible size that is comparable to the licensee's name.
Q6: A broker wishes to represent both the buyer and seller in the same transaction as an
intermediary. What is required before this relationship may be established?
A. Oral consent from both parties at the first showing
B. Written consent from the seller only
C. A court order appointing the broker as intermediary
D. Written consent from both the seller and the buyer [CORRECT]
Correct Answer: D
, Rationale: Correct because a broker may only act as an intermediary with the written consent of both
parties to the transaction.
Q7: A broker prepares a custom purchase agreement for a residential single-family property instead
of using the TREC-promulgated form. Which statement is true?
A. The broker violated TREC rules by failing to use the mandatory promulgated form [CORRECT]
B. The broker may use custom forms for any residential transaction
C. TREC promulgated forms are only suggested for residential sales
D. Custom forms are permitted when both parties agree in writing
Correct Answer: A
Rationale: Correct because TREC-promulgated contract forms are mandatory for residential
transactions involving one-to-four family properties, and using a custom form violates commission
rules.
Q8: A property is being sold by the executor of an estate. Which disclosure requirement applies?
A. The Seller's Disclosure Notice is required without exception
B. The executor must complete an abbreviated disclosure form
C. The Seller's Disclosure Notice is not required because the sale is by an executor [CORRECT]
D. The buyer must waive all disclosure rights in writing
Correct Answer: C
Rationale: Correct because sales by executors, trustees, REO properties, and new construction are
among the exceptions to the Seller's Disclosure Notice requirement.
Q9: Under the Texas Property Code, a landlord must return a tenant's security deposit within what
timeframe after the tenant moves out?
A. 15 days
B. 30 days, unless the lease provides for 60 days [CORRECT]
C. 45 days
D. 60 days in all cases
Correct Answer: B
Rationale: Correct because the security deposit must be returned within 30 days after move-out, or
within 60 days if the lease specifically provides for the longer period.
